全面解析Tokenim封装:提升区块链项目安全性的关
随着区块链技术的不断发展和应用场景的扩展,安全性成为了一个不容忽视的话题。Tokenim作为一种先进的封装技术,正在逐渐受到关注。它不仅能提升区块链项目的安全性,还能在智能合约的实施上提供更好的支持。本篇文章将详细探讨Tokenim封装的原理、特点、优点,以及在实际应用中的重要性。
一、Tokenim封装的基础概念
Tokenim封装是一种对区块链项目中代币和智能合约进行封装的技术,旨在通过创建安全层来防范潜在的攻击和漏洞。通过这种方法,Tokenim不仅提高了交易的安全性,还增强了代币的可靠性,使得用户在使用这些代币进行交易时更加放心。
该技术的核心在于对代币的逻辑进行封装,以防止外部恶意操作,同时还可以通过提供清晰的接口来简化开发者的工作。这样的封装机制让开发者在构建区块链应用时可以更加集中精力于业务逻辑,而不是在安全性上消耗过多精力。
二、Tokenim技术的工作原理
Tokenim的工作原理包括以下几个关键步骤:首先,开发者通过定义清晰的智能合约接口来开始项目的开发。接着,这些合约会被封装在Tokenim层中,形成独立的模块,防止外部干扰。
在交易过程中,Tokenim会创新性地使用多重签名技术,确保每一笔交易都经过授权。此外,它还可以集成第三方安全审计工具,确保合约在上线前经过严格的测试与验证。这种分层的结构使得即使某个环节出现问题,整个系统的安全性也不会受到影响。
三、Tokenim封装的优势
Tokenim封装的优势主要体现在以下几个方面:
- 提升安全性:通过封装机制,Tokenim能够有效抵御外部攻击,降低漏洞风险。
- 简化开发过程:开发者只需关注业务逻辑,封装后的智能合约能够为开发者提供简单清晰的接口,减少学习成本。
- 灵活性与可扩展性:Tokenim允许用户根据自身需求进行灵活调整和扩展,适应不同应用场景。
- 强化合约审计:结合第三方审计工具,Tokenim可以确保合约在布署前经过严格的安全审查。
- 增强用户信任:加入安全机制的合约能够提升用户对项目的信任,促进用户的参与与投资热情。
四、Tokenim封装的实际应用案例
在实际应用中,一些优秀的区块链项目已经成功地应用了Tokenim封装技术。例如,一些去中心化金融(DeFi)平台通过Tokenim不仅提高了安全性,还使平台用户体验得到了大幅提升。
以某DeFi借贷平台为例,该平台通过Tokenim封装其代币合约,实现了更高的安全性和流动性。用户在使用平台时,可以享受到更快的交易确认时间和更低的交易费用。这些优势让该平台迅速吸引了大量用户,成为了行业内的佼佼者。
五、在Tokenim封装中常见的问题
尽管Tokenim封装技术具备许多优势,但在实际应用中也存在一些值得注意的问题。这些问题包括如何有效管理合约版本、交易速度、避免代码重复、提高用户体验,以及如何进行风险管理等。下面我们将逐一对此进行分析。
如何有效管理合约版本?
在区块链的快速发展中,智能合约的版本管理成为了一个重要话题。随着时间的推移,合约可能需要不断进行更新以适应市场需求。然而,如何在保持现有用户资产安全的同时,实现合约的无缝升级,则是一个挑战。
Tokenim封装提供了一种解决方案。通过建立合约登记机制,开发者可以记录每一个版本的合约地址及相关信息。同时,利用Proxy模式,可以在保留原合约状态的基础上,通过设置新的合约地址来实现合约版本的转变。这种方式不仅确保了合约的安全性,同时也提供了灵活的升级可能性。
如何交易速度?
交易速度是影响区块链项目用户体验的重要因素之一。尤其是在去中心化交易平台中,交易的延迟可能导致用户流失。因此,优质的交易性能是项目成功的关键。
为了交易速度,Tokenim封装可以利用并行处理及异步交易机制。当用户请求发起交易时,可以通过并行链的方式,在不同的节点上并行处理,提高交易调用的速度。此外,Tokenim还可以与Layer 2解决方案相结合,通过链下支付等手段进一步提升整体交易的效率。
如何避免代码重复?
在智能合约开发中,代码重复是一种普遍现象。为了确保合约的维护性和可读性,开发团队需要有效管理代码重复,减少重复代码的编写,从而减轻维护负担。
Tokenim封装的一个优势就在于其模块化的设计。开发者可以将常用的功能封装成公共模块,供不同的合约复用。这样的机制不仅减少了代码的冗余,也能提高代码的可维护性。这种设计理念也能促进团队协作,让不同成员可以快速了解和使用已有模块。
如何提高用户体验?
用户体验是决定一个区块链项目成败的关键。即使技术上再先进,如果用户体验差,也难以在市场中立足。Tokenim封装通过简化操作流程和提供友好的界面,提升了用户体验。
通过Tokenim,用户在进行交易时能够得到更直观的反馈,且平台的用户操作界面经过精心设计,使得复杂的区块链操作变得简单易懂。此外,Tokenim还提供多种支付方式,让用户可以灵活选择自己喜欢的代币进行交易,实现更灵活的支付体验。
如何进行风险管理?
在区块链领域,风险不可避免,尤其是在财务管理方面。因此,为了确保项目的长久健康运营,风险管理显得尤为重要。
Tokenim封装允许项目团队通过设置风险预警机制,对智能合约中的资金流动进行实时监控。通过设定风险阈值,团队可以在高风险交易发生时及时采取措施,保护用户资产。此外,定期的合约审核和漏洞测试也是必不可少的环节,确保合约在实际运行中不会出现安全隐患。
结语
Tokenim封装技术凭借其独特的安全架构和开发便利性,在区块链领域展现出了巨大的潜力。随着越来越多的项目开始认识到安全性的重要性,Tokenim将成为未来区块链技术发展的重要组成部分。希望通过本文的全面解析,能够帮助更多的开发者和团队深入理解Tokenim封装技术,从而在区块链领域实现更为安全与高效的创新与发展。